Start the RFQ with measured bottle data

Canvas wine carriers for hotel retail should be specified around the bottle before the buyer discusses logo, color, or price. A wine carrier is load-bearing retail packaging for a glass product, not a narrow tote bag. Bottle height, maximum body diameter, shoulder profile, closure height, and the intended number of bottles control the pattern, gusset, divider, seam allowance, handle position, and carton packing. When these inputs are missing, suppliers often quote a generic carrier size that photographs well but may not fit the buyer's actual wine, Champagne, olive oil, or gift bottle program.

Hotel retail assortments often include more variation than a single winery SKU. One property may sell Bordeaux-style bottles, another may sell Burgundy bottles, while a resort shop may include Champagne, local spirits, olive oil, or seasonal welcome-gift bundles. The difference is not minor. A common 750 ml Bordeaux bottle may be around 290-310 mm tall with a body diameter near 73-78 mm, while many Champagne bottles are wider and heavier. Burgundy bottles often have sloped shoulders and a broader body. Tall Riesling-style bottles can create a height and handle-clearance issue even when the diameter is modest.

Procurement teams should decide whether the carrier is designed for one exact bottle, a controlled bottle range, or broad compatibility. Exact fit gives the cleanest silhouette and better carton efficiency. Broad compatibility can reduce SKU complexity for hotel groups, but it must be tested against the tallest bottle, widest bottle, and heaviest bottle in the approved range. A bag that fits the widest bottle may look loose around a standard wine bottle, so the buyer should decide whether universal fit or retail presentation is more important.

The RFQ should state bottle dimensions in millimeters and identify the measurement source. The safest route is to send an actual bottle or a rigid bottle dummy before pre-production sampling. If that is not possible, provide a drawing that includes height, maximum body diameter, base diameter, shoulder start point, neck diameter, closure height, and target clearance. For most canvas carriers, buyers should allow practical loading clearance rather than specifying a skin-tight fit. A carrier that is 2 mm too tight may pass a flat measurement check but fail at the hotel counter when staff need to load bottles quickly.

  • Provide bottle height, maximum body diameter, base diameter, shoulder shape, neck height, and closure height in millimeters.
  • State whether the factory will receive an actual bottle, a rigid dummy, or a dimensioned drawing for fit checking.
  • Define whether the carrier must fit Bordeaux, Burgundy, Champagne, tall bottles, spirits, olive oil, or mixed gift contents.
  • Specify single-bottle or two-bottle capacity before requesting artwork, MOQ, or price breaks.
  • Allow approximately 6-10 mm loading clearance per bottle compartment unless the approved sample proves a different clearance works.
  • Ask the supplier to confirm internal compartment dimensions, not only external finished bag dimensions.

Convert retail positioning into material specs

The material spec should reflect whether the carrier is a paid retail item, a guest amenity, or short-term promotional packaging. For most paid hotel retail programs, 10 oz to 12 oz cotton canvas, approximately 280-340 GSM before washing, is a practical starting range. It gives better hand feel and shelf structure than lightweight promotional cotton, accepts screen printing well, and avoids the unnecessary freight weight of very heavy canvas. Lighter 6 oz or 8 oz cotton may be suitable for giveaways, but it often collapses around bottles and can look under-specified next to premium wine or resort merchandise.

Do not accept a supplier quote that says only cotton, canvas, eco cotton, or heavy fabric. These are not procurement specifications. Different factories use different references for ounce weight, GSM, fabric width, yarn count, washing loss, and finishing. One supplier may quote 260 GSM as heavy canvas, while another may interpret the same request as 380 GSM. The RFQ should state a target ounce weight and GSM range, then require the supplier to return the exact weight, fiber content, and finish being quoted. If the factory proposes an alternative, it should explain the impact on unit cost, structure, shrinkage, lead time, and carton weight.

Color route changes both risk and schedule. Natural unbleached canvas is popular for hotel retail because it has a tactile, relaxed appearance, but natural canvas also shows dark yarns, seed flecks, stains, and panel shade variation more visibly. Bleached canvas creates a cleaner ground for bright prints but can look less natural. Black canvas hides shop handling marks, yet lint, print opacity, and white ink coverage must be checked. Stock dyed canvas can be efficient for brand colors that are close enough to available shades. Custom dyed canvas requires lab dip approval, bulk shade tolerance, potential minimum fabric quantity, and review of shrinkage after dyeing or washing.

Buyers should also decide whether the canvas is washed or unwashed. Washed canvas can feel softer and more retail-ready, but washing may cause shrinkage, skew, shade variation, and dimensional change after sewing if not controlled. Unwashed canvas gives more predictable cutting and sewing dimensions, although the hand feel may be stiffer. If the bag will never be washed by the end user, do not over-specify laundry performance unless it is relevant to the product promise. Instead, focus on the actual retail requirements: structure, touch, print appearance, stain tolerance, and consistent bulk supply.

  • Use 10 oz canvas for a balanced hotel retail carrier where cost, print quality, and structure all matter.
  • Use 12 oz canvas when the carrier needs a firmer shelf shape or higher perceived retail value.
  • Reserve 6-8 oz cotton for promotional or light-duty packaging unless sampling proves it supports the bottle acceptably.
  • Specify fiber content, oz, GSM, color route, wash status, and whether the material is bleached, unbleached, dyed, or black.
  • For custom dye, require Pantone target, lab dip, bulk shade tolerance, and review of shrinkage before cutting.
  • Ask the supplier to return estimated finished bag weight and carton gross weight when comparing heavier canvas options.

Specify construction at real stress points

Wine carrier failures usually occur at predictable stress points: handle attachments, top hem, side seams, bottom corners, and divider seams. A polished hotel logo will not compensate for a handle that tears in a lobby or a bottom seam that opens when a guest carries bottles to a room. A two-bottle carrier loaded with two 750 ml glass wine bottles can easily exceed 2.5 kg before tissue, hangtags, inserts, or additional gift items are added. Champagne or spirits can push the practical load higher. The RFQ should therefore describe construction details in measurable terms instead of relying on a product photo.

Handle specification needs more detail than handle material. Cotton webbing handles provide consistent width and strength, especially when the bag body is thick. Self-fabric handles give a cohesive look and can be cost-effective, but they should be folded, stitched, and attached consistently. Rope handles may look decorative, but they require reinforced holes, eyelets, or patches, and they can create pressure points or uneven loading. For hotel retail sourcing, ask each supplier to quote the same handle width, finished drop, attachment depth, reinforcement method, thread color, and thread type so price comparisons are meaningful.

Box-and-cross stitching is a common reinforcement for loaded fabric carriers, but the RFQ should still define what is expected. The buyer can request reinforcement boxes with full perimeter stitching, diagonal cross stitch, secure back-tacking, and no skipped stitches. Stitch density may vary by fabric and machine setup, but a practical target such as 7-9 stitches per inch can help prevent loosely sewn stress points. Attachment depth matters because a handle sewn only into a shallow top hem may pull out under load. The handle should be anchored into a reinforced area with enough vertical depth for the load.

Bottom and divider construction must match the bottle program. A single-bottle carrier needs a gusset or base sized to the bottle diameter plus loading clearance. A two-bottle carrier needs two compartments that hold bottles apart without stealing too much internal width. The divider can be a sewn-in canvas panel, reinforced panel, or removable insert. For hotel retail, sewn-in dividers are often easier to control because loose inserts can be lost during packing, warehousing, or store replenishment. If a removable divider is chosen, it should be treated as a component with its own count, packing method, and QC check.

  • Use reinforced box-and-cross stitching at each handle attachment point for loaded wine carriers.
  • Define handle material, width, finished drop, attachment depth, stitch density, thread color, and thread type.
  • Set gusset depth from bottle diameter plus loading clearance, then verify the carrier stands and loads correctly.
  • Specify top hem depth because handle load often transfers through the folded top edge.
  • For two-bottle carriers, define divider height, layer count, bottom anchoring, side attachment, and opening clearance.
  • Request close-up sample photos of handle stitching, top hem, bottom corners, side seams, and divider attachment.

Control dimensions with tolerances and drawings

A wine carrier is a soft goods item, but that does not mean dimensions can be vague. Bottle fit depends on several dimensions working together: internal width, gusset depth, top opening, finished height, divider height, handle drop, and seam alignment. A bag can meet outside width and height but still fail because the divider is too wide, the gusset is too shallow, or the top opening collapses when a bottle is inserted. The RFQ should include a simple specification drawing or table that separates external dimensions from usable internal dimensions.

For structured wine carriers, a common production tolerance is plus or minus 5 mm on key finished dimensions, unless the design, fabric, or wash process requires a wider range. Buyers should not apply the same tolerance to every feature without thinking about function. A 5 mm difference in total outside height may be harmless, while a 5 mm loss in internal compartment width may make a Champagne bottle difficult to load. If the carrier is washed after sewing, dimensional tolerance should be reviewed after wash because shrinkage and twisting can affect shape.

The approved pre-production sample should become the physical reference for bulk production, but it should not replace the written spec. The buyer should record approved measurements, measurement points, and acceptable variation. For example, print position should be measured from the top edge and center line, not estimated by eye. Handle drop should be measured from the top edge of the bag to the inside top of the handle when relaxed. Gusset depth should be measured at the base and compared with the approved sample under flat and lightly opened conditions.

Dimensional control also affects packing and display. If the bag is expected to stand on a shelf, the base must open evenly and the side seams must not twist. If it will hang on a display hook, handle drop and balance matter. If it will be sold flat, front panel creasing and fold line placement matter. Asking for a measurement table in the quote stage helps suppliers identify pattern assumptions before sampling, rather than after bulk cutting.

  • Set key dimension tolerance at plus or minus 5 mm unless the approved spec states otherwise.
  • Measure internal width, gusset depth, top opening, divider height, external height, handle drop, and handle width separately.
  • Define measurement points for handle drop, print position, gusset depth, and divider height before inspection.
  • Use the approved sample plus a written measurement sheet as the production standard.
  • Treat loss of internal width as a functional issue, not merely a cosmetic dimension variance.
  • Require the supplier to confirm whether washing, dyeing, or pressing changes final dimensions.

Choose logo method for canvas texture

Decoration should be selected after the buyer reviews fabric texture, artwork complexity, and retail positioning together. Screen printing is usually the most practical starting point for canvas wine carriers for hotel retail. It works well for one-color and two-color hotel logos, keeps unit cost controlled, and maintains a natural cotton look. Its limitation is detail. Fine serif text, small property names, thin crests, and delicate line art can fill in, break, or look uneven on coarse canvas. A paper proof or digital mockup does not show how ink behaves on the final fabric.

Heat transfer can reproduce finer detail and multi-color graphics, but the surface feel is less natural and may not suit boutique or resort brands that want a tactile cotton product. Embroidery can create a premium impression on thicker canvas, but dense stitching can distort the panel, add backing inside the bag, and increase cost. Woven labels are useful for hotel groups because one common blank carrier can be paired with different property labels. That approach can reduce body SKU complexity, but label MOQ, label lead time, label sewing position, and property-specific packing still need control.

Artwork files should be supplied in vector format with the final print size, placement, color count, Pantone references, and minimum text-size concerns. The factory should confirm whether the artwork is suitable for the selected canvas and decoration method. For screen print, buyers should ask about minimum readable line weight, minimum text height, ink opacity on natural or black canvas, and curing method. For embroidery, ask for stitch count, backing type, thread color reference, and whether panel puckering is expected. For woven labels, ask for label size, fold type, edge finish, MOQ, and sewing tolerance.

The most important approval item is a strike-off on actual canvas at final size. A strike-off is not just a color check; it verifies ink coverage, edge sharpness, detail retention, hand feel, and placement feasibility. The buyer should review the strike-off under normal retail lighting, not only under factory sample-room light. If the brand logo includes a crest, fine tagline, or property name, approve readability at normal viewing distance. If the logo must be close to a seam, gusset, or handle, confirm the placement on a full sample rather than on a separate fabric swatch only.

  • Provide vector artwork, final decoration size, placement coordinates, Pantone references, and color count in the first RFQ.
  • Request a strike-off on actual production canvas when brand color, small text, crest detail, or ink opacity matters.
  • Ask for minimum readable text height and line weight for the selected canvas and decoration method.
  • Avoid placing logos across gusset folds, bottom creases, heavy seams, or handle stitch areas.
  • For multi-property programs, compare total cost for screen changes versus woven label changes.
  • Confirm whether curing, embroidery backing, or label stitching affects the inside feel or bottle loading.

Build MOQ and SKU logic before price negotiation

MOQ is rarely one number for canvas wine carriers. It changes with fabric availability, color route, decoration method, label type, packing method, and SKU split. Natural stock canvas with a one-color screen print usually supports a lower MOQ because the supplier can use available fabric and standard print processes. Custom dyed canvas, embroidery, woven labels, specialty hangtags, or multiple property logos can raise MOQ because each component has setup loss, minimum purchase quantities, and separate handling requirements.

Hotel groups often want a total order split across properties. The purchasing team may prefer one shared carrier shape but different hotel logos, barcodes, hangtags, or carton marks. The RFQ should list every SKU separately instead of giving only the total program quantity. A supplier may be able to cut and sew one common blank bag body, then decorate or label by property. This can reduce pattern and sewing complexity, but it does not remove print setup, label control, packing separation, or inspection sampling by SKU.

Price breaks should be requested at realistic purchase levels. A quote at an inflated volume does not help procurement approve a launch order. Buyers can request 500, 1,000, 3,000, and 5,000 pieces using the same specification basis, then add columns for extra logo versions, special labels, and packing changes. One-time charges should be separated from unit price: screen setup, embroidery tape, woven label setup, sample charge, lab dip charge, hangtag setup, barcode application, and special carton marking all affect comparison.

When negotiating, keep the technical spec stable. If a supplier reduces price by changing fabric weight from 12 oz to 8 oz, removing divider reinforcement, shrinking the gusset, or compressing cartons more tightly, the quote is not equivalent. Procurement should ask suppliers to show any value-engineering proposal as a separate option with the spec change clearly marked. This protects the buyer from approving a lower price that no longer matches the hotel retail requirement.

  • Ask for MOQ by fabric route: natural, black, stock dyed, and custom dyed canvas.
  • Ask for MOQ by decoration route: screen print, embroidery, woven label, and heat transfer if applicable.
  • List each property logo, color, capacity, barcode, hangtag, carton mark, and destination as a separate SKU.
  • Request price breaks at realistic volumes such as 500, 1,000, 3,000, and 5,000 pieces.
  • Separate setup charges, sample charges, label costs, barcode application, and special packing from unit price.
  • Require suppliers to identify any cost-saving spec change instead of burying it in a revised unit price.

Use a sample path that tests production risk

A first prototype can help confirm shape and size, but it should not be treated as final approval unless it uses the actual materials and production processes. A sample made from substitute fabric may stand differently, shrink differently, print differently, or sew more easily than the quoted bulk fabric. The pre-production sample should use the actual canvas weight, actual handle material, actual divider construction, actual decoration method, actual label placement, and intended packing method whenever feasible.

Hotel retail samples should be evaluated as both packaging and merchandise. The carrier must hold the intended bottle, load without excessive friction, protect bottles from contact in a two-bottle format, present the logo cleanly, and feel appropriate for the intended retail price. Buyers should review the sample empty and loaded. If the hotel shop will display the carrier flat, hanging, or standing with a bottle inserted, the sample should be checked in that display condition. A bag that looks good flat on a table may twist, lean, or crease when filled.

The approval record should include measurements, photos, and written comments. Photos should show the front, back, side profile, top opening, inside divider, handle attachment, bottom gusset, label, barcode or hangtag, and packed condition. Measurement notes should include width, height, gusset, top opening, divider height, handle drop, handle width, and print placement. If the sample reveals tight loading, crooked print, divider interference, or handle imbalance, the specification should be corrected before bulk cutting.

Loaded testing should be agreed before the sample is judged. For a single-bottle carrier, the test load should exceed the expected bottle weight with a practical safety margin. For two-bottle carriers, many buyers use a 4-5 kg static hang test as a practical screening method, but the exact load and duration should match the product and risk tolerance. The key is to define pass/fail criteria: no handle tearing, no seam opening, no severe distortion, no divider detachment, and no unacceptable print damage after normal handling.

  • Measure finished width, height, gusset, top opening, handle drop, handle width, and divider height on the sample.
  • Test loading with the actual bottle or approved dummy, including the tallest and widest bottles in the approved range.
  • Conduct a loaded hang or lift test using an agreed weight, duration, and pass/fail standard.
  • Rub, flex, and visually inspect the printed area after curing for adhesion, cracking, smudging, and edge quality.
  • Review the carrier empty, loaded, standing, hanging, and flat packed if those conditions apply to retail use.
  • Approve the sample with written dimensions, tolerance notes, photo record, and correction list before bulk production.

Define packing and hotel receiving data

Packing is part of product quality and landed cost. Canvas wine carriers may be flat packed, lightly folded, bundled, individually polybagged, inner-cartoned, or packed with tissue. Flat packing usually protects front panels and dividers better than aggressive folding, especially for two-bottle carriers. It may increase carton footprint, but it reduces the risk of deep creases across the logo or bent dividers that make the item look shopworn before it reaches the hotel retail shelf.

Hotel retail buyers should define receiving requirements before approving the quote. Carton marks may need to show purchase order number, item code, property name, logo version, color, capacity, quantity, carton number, and destination. If bags will be allocated to different properties, SKU separation must be built into packing. If the product will be sold individually, barcode stickers, hangtags, insert cards, and retail labels should be specified before production, not added as an urgent request after sewing is complete.

Carton data is essential for landed-cost comparison. A quote without pieces per carton, carton dimensions, gross weight, net weight, and CBM is incomplete for import planning. A heavier 12 oz carrier with a firm divider may have a higher freight cost than a lighter bag even if the unit price difference looks small. Buyers should also set a practical maximum carton gross weight for safe warehouse handling. Overloaded cartons can crush lower cartons, deform dividers, and create claims at receiving.

Sustainability preferences should be stated clearly. Some hotel brands prefer no individual polybags, while others require polybags for moisture protection, barcode control, or warehouse cleanliness. If individual polybags are prohibited, consider carton liners, bundled packing, desiccants where appropriate, or moisture-resistant outer cartons depending on route and season. Natural cotton canvas can absorb odor and moisture, so packing should protect the sellable face from mildew smell, oil marks, dirty carton interiors, and compression damage.

  • Request pieces per carton, carton dimensions, net weight, gross weight, and estimated CBM before quote approval.
  • Define whether bags are flat packed, lightly folded, bundled, individually polybagged, or inner-cartoned.
  • Set carton marks by PO number, item code, property, logo version, color, capacity, quantity, and carton number.
  • Confirm how sewn dividers, labels, hangtags, and printed panels are protected from compression and abrasion.
  • State whether individual polybags are required, prohibited, or replaced by carton liners or bundled packing.
  • Require barcode placement and adhesive type to avoid residue or visible marks on natural canvas.

Read the quote as a costed specification

A low unit price is not useful unless every supplier is quoting the same product. The main cost drivers for canvas wine carriers are fabric weight, fiber content, color route, finished size, gusset depth, handle material, divider construction, decoration method, number of logo versions, label type, stitch complexity, packing method, carton size, and inspection requirements. A fast quote may assume lightweight canvas, simple handles, no divider reinforcement, no retail label, and compressed packing. A higher quote may include the construction the buyer actually needs for hotel retail.

Procurement should request a structured quote sheet rather than accepting scattered email answers. At minimum, the quote should show unit price, currency, Incoterm, MOQ, price breaks, sample cost, sample lead time, bulk lead time, setup charges, decoration method, packing method, carton data, payment terms, export port, and quote validity. If the buyer compares landed cost, carton CBM and gross weight are mandatory. Cotton canvas weight and packing format can change freight cost enough to affect the final supplier decision.

The quote should also clarify repeat-order economics. Screen frames, embroidery tapes, woven label setups, approved strike-offs, and production files may reduce future setup time if they are stored and reusable. Buyers should ask how long screens or files are kept, whether repeat orders use the same fabric source, and whether the approved color standard remains valid. Repeat-order consistency matters for hotel groups because property shops may reorder the same carrier seasonally or across multiple openings.

Finally, the purchase order should attach the final specification sheet. Do not rely on email history or product photos as the binding spec. The PO package should include fabric details, dimensions, tolerances, artwork, decoration method, SKU list, packing instructions, carton marks, inspection criteria, approved sample reference, and delivery terms. This reduces the risk of assumption changes when production passes from sales to sampling, printing, sewing, packing, and export documentation teams.

  • Normalize GSM, dimensions, handles, divider, decoration, SKU split, labels, and packing before comparing prices.
  • Treat missing carton dimensions, gross weight, or CBM as an incomplete quote for landed-cost planning.
  • Ask whether screens, embroidery tapes, label setups, and approved production files are reusable for repeat orders.
  • Request quote validity and clarify whether cotton price, exchange rate, or material availability can change the quote.
  • Compare total program cost across all property logos and labels, not only the cheapest single SKU.
  • Attach the final approved specification sheet and inspection criteria to the purchase order.

Control lead time by locking decisions early

Lead time risk often starts before sewing begins. Missing bottle dimensions, delayed artwork approval, unresolved lab dip comments, late barcode files, or changing carton marks can consume more calendar time than cutting and stitching. A realistic sourcing schedule separates material confirmation, lab dip if needed, sample making, artwork strike-off, buyer approval, bulk fabric purchase, cutting, printing, sewing, inspection, packing, and export handover. Each gate should have a responsible party and approval deadline.

Natural stock canvas with a one-color screen print is usually the fastest route because fabric sourcing and color approval are straightforward. Custom dyed canvas adds lab dip and bulk dyeing time. Embroidery adds tape setup and stitch approval. Woven labels add label sampling and minimum production time. Multi-property allocations add packing review, carton mark approval, and SKU separation checks. These steps are manageable, but they should be planned before a hotel opening, seasonal wine program, conference gifting deadline, or holiday retail launch.

Buyers should avoid asking the factory to start bulk cutting before fit, artwork, and material are approved. It can appear to save time, but it turns a small sample correction into a bulk production problem. If the bottle fit is tight or the logo is too close to a seam, cut panels may not be recoverable. A better approach is to define the last responsible approval date for each decision and ask the supplier to update the schedule if any buyer-side approval slips.

The RFQ should ask for lead time by stage, not only one delivery date. A supplier can provide sample lead time, strike-off lead time, lab dip lead time, bulk production lead time after approval, inspection window, and export handover timing. This gives procurement a realistic view of where schedule risk sits. It also helps hotel teams understand that changing a barcode, hangtag, or property allocation after packing materials are ordered is not a minor administrative edit.

  • Freeze bottle dimensions, carrier capacity, fabric route, artwork, and logo placement before pre-production sampling.
  • Approve lab dip before bulk dyeing when custom fabric color is required.
  • Approve strike-off before bulk printing, especially for fine logos, light ink on dark canvas, or brand-critical colors.
  • Lock barcode, hangtag, insert card, carton marks, and property allocation before packing materials are ordered.
  • Request a schedule showing buyer approval gates, sample timing, production milestones, inspection, and export handover.
  • Add buffer for public holidays, peak production seasons, custom dyeing, woven labels, and multi-SKU packing.

Specification comparison for buyers

Spec decisionRecommended optionWhen it fitsBuyer risk to check
Fabric weight for paid hotel retail10 oz to 12 oz cotton canvas, approximately 280-340 GSM before washingBoutique hotel shops, resort retail, tasting counters, minibar gifting, and paid reusable wine packagingBelow about 260 GSM may collapse around glass bottles; above about 380 GSM increases sewing difficulty, carton weight, CBM, and freight cost
Fabric color routeNatural unbleached, bleached, black, stock dyed, or custom dyed canvas specified separatelyNatural gives a tactile retail look; black hides shop handling marks; stock dyed colors shorten approval versus custom dyeCustom dye needs Pantone target, lab dip, bulk shade approval, shrinkage review, and tolerance for panel-to-panel variation
Bottle capacity and fitSingle-bottle or two-bottle carrier based on measured bottle rangeSingle bottle supports impulse purchases; two bottle supports welcome gifts, wine sets, and higher-ticket retail bundlesRFQ must state bottle height, max body diameter, shoulder type, and whether Champagne, Burgundy, Bordeaux, tall Riesling-style, spirits, or olive oil bottles must fit
Internal clearanceBottle diameter plus 6-10 mm practical loading clearance per compartment, adjusted by fabric stiffnessHelps hotel staff load bottles quickly without forcing seams or scuffing labelsToo tight causes slow loading and seam stress; too loose makes the bottle lean, weakens shelf presentation, and increases carton volume
Bottom and gusset constructionBox bottom or side/bottom gusset sized to bottle diameter and display needsNeeded for carriers expected to stand on a shelf or hold two bottles without twistingNarrow bases make loading difficult; oversized bases waste fabric and CBM; poorly aligned gussets make the bag lean when loaded
Handle constructionCotton webbing or self-fabric handles with reinforced box-and-cross stitchingRequired for loaded glass product, repeated shop handling, and guest carry from retail counter to room or vehicleWeak handle stitching is a common failure point; require stitch density, attachment depth, thread type, and loaded hang test criteria
Divider method for two bottlesSewn-in canvas divider, reinforced if bottle weight or diameter is highKeeps glass separated, speeds staff loading, and avoids loose inserts being misplacedDivider too short allows bottle shoulders to contact; divider too wide reduces usable internal width; removable dividers need separate SKU control
Logo decorationScreen print for one to two colors; woven label for property variants; embroidery only after distortion reviewScreen print controls cost; woven labels support multi-property programs; embroidery can suit premium positioningFine serif text, crests, and thin lines can fill in on textured canvas; require strike-off on actual fabric at final size
Retail labeling and SKU controlBarcode sticker, hangtag, insert card, side label, or carton label defined before quoteImportant for hotel groups allocating inventory by property, color, bottle capacity, and seasonal programLate barcode or hangtag requests add handling cost and may delay packing; adhesive placement can mark natural canvas

Buyer checklist before sampling

  1. Define the bottle use case: standard wine, Champagne, Burgundy, Bordeaux, tall bottle, spirits, olive oil, or mixed hotel gift set.
  2. Provide bottle height, maximum body diameter, base diameter, shoulder shape, neck height, closure height, and target loading clearance in millimeters.
  3. Specify finished external width, finished height, gusset depth, top opening, internal compartment width, divider height, handle drop, and handle width.
  4. State canvas type as cotton canvas, recycled cotton blend, organic cotton if required, or cotton-poly blend, with target oz and GSM.
  5. Confirm whether fabric is natural unbleached, bleached, black, stock dyed, custom dyed, washed, unwashed, pre-shrunk, or laminated/coated.
  6. Define handle material, width, finished length, drop, attachment depth, stitch pattern, thread color, thread type, and loaded-use expectation.
  7. For two-bottle carriers, define sewn-in or removable divider, layer count, finished height, attachment points, bottom anchoring, and clearance at the mouth opening.
  8. Provide logo artwork as vector files with final print size, placement coordinates, color count, Pantone references, minimum text height, and line-weight concerns.
  9. Request a strike-off on the actual production canvas when brand color, crest detail, fine lettering, or ink coverage matters.
  10. List each SKU separately by capacity, fabric color, logo version, label, barcode, hangtag, carton mark, destination property, and allocation quantity.

Factory quote questions to send

  1. What exact fabric are you quoting: fiber content, weave, oz, GSM, width, shrinkage expectation, stock status, and whether it is greige, natural, dyed, washed, or unwashed?
  2. What finished dimensions do you recommend for our bottle height and maximum diameter, including seam allowance, gusset depth, top opening, and loading clearance?
  3. Which bottle type have you assumed in the quote: Bordeaux, Burgundy, Champagne, tall Riesling-style, spirits, olive oil, buyer-supplied bottle, or measured dummy?
  4. For two-bottle carriers, is the divider sewn-in or removable, single layer or reinforced, bottom anchored or side-sewn only, and what is the finished divider height?
  5. What handle material, handle width, finished drop, attachment depth, thread type, stitch density, and reinforcement stitch pattern are included in the unit price?
  6. What loaded handling test can you perform on the pre-production sample, and what test weight, duration, and pass/fail criteria do you recommend?
  7. Which decoration method is included, and what limitations apply for small text, thin lines, Pantone matching, print opacity, curing, and wash or rub resistance?
  8. Can you provide a strike-off on actual production canvas at final logo size before bulk production, and is the charge included, refundable, or separate?
  9. What is the MOQ for natural canvas, black canvas, stock dyed canvas, and custom dyed canvas separately, including any fabric minimums?
  10. If the order is split across property logos, what is the MOQ, setup charge, production time, and packing charge for each logo or label version?

Quality-control points to confirm

  1. Finished size tolerance should normally be within plus or minus 5 mm for key dimensions unless the approved sample and PO specify a wider tolerance.
  2. Bottle fit must be checked with the buyer's actual bottle, a buyer-approved dummy, or a measured bottle drawing, not only with a generic factory bottle.
  3. Internal compartment width, gusset depth, top opening, divider height, handle drop, and handle attachment depth should be measured separately.
  4. Handle attachment should pass a loaded hang test using the expected bottle weight plus an agreed safety margin; for two 750 ml glass bottles, buyers commonly test at 4-5 kg total load.
  5. Handle reinforcement should be checked for complete box-and-cross stitching, adequate stitch density, no skipped stitches, no loose back-tacking, and no fabric tearing near stress points.
  6. Bottom corners, side seams, and top hem should be inspected under load because defects may not appear when the carrier is flat on a table.
  7. Print should be checked for cracking, ink bleeding, poor curing, wrong position, color mismatch, smudging, pinholes, and loss of fine logo detail on textured canvas.
  8. Print position should be measured from fixed reference points such as top edge, side seam, center line, or gusset fold rather than judged by eye only.
  9. Divider alignment should keep bottles separated without twisting the mouth opening, reducing usable width, or allowing glass shoulders to touch during carry.
  10. Natural canvas should be inspected for heavy slubs, oil marks, dark yarn contamination, mildew odor, panel shade mismatch, and stains visible on the retail face.
